NEW YORK, June 16, 2015 /PRNewswire/ -- Hosted by
Ted Allen, Chopped Grill
Masters and Chopped Teen Tournament return for second
seasons on Food Network with special five-part themed tournaments.
Sixteen grilling professionals from around the country face off in
Chopped Grill Masters, premiering Tuesday, July 14th at 10pm ET/PT. With a $50,000 grand prize on the line, the stage is set
for the ultimate grilling showdown, as the chefs head out of the
kitchen to compete outdoors over three rounds, consisting of an
appetizer, entree and dessert, with recurring Chopped judges
Scott Conant, Alex Guarnaschelli, Chris Santos, and special guest judges
Amy Mills and Tim Love deciding the fates for each
grilling pro. The winner from each episode will face-off in the
fiery finale. When the dust clears, the greatest grilling pro of
all walks away with $50,000.

Looking to add a little heat to the kitchen as summer comes to a
close, sixteen talented teenagers bring their extreme energy and
ambition to Chopped Teen Tournament, premiering Tuesday, August 25th at 10pm ET/PT. Through this five-part stunt, the
sixteen culinary whiz kids are aiming for perfect appetizers,
entrees, and desserts, as they navigate through three rounds,
utilizing ingredients that could stump even top professionals. The
teen winners from each episode will head to the finale with a
chance at winning the grand prize of $25,000. Judges Maneet
Chauhan, Scott
Conant, Amanda
Freitag, Alex
Guarnaschelli and Chris
Santos help grade
each teen's dish, based on taste and creativity. In the end, one
teen joins the ranks as the new Teen Chopped Grand
Champion!

FOOD NETWORK (www.foodnetwork.com) is a unique lifestyle
network, website and magazine that connects viewers to the power
and joy of food. The network strives to be viewers' best friend in
food and is committed to leading by teaching, inspiring, empowering
and entertaining through its talent and expertise. Food Network is
distributed to more than 100 million U.S. households and up to 35
million unique web users monthly. Since launching in 2009, Food
Network Magazine's rate base has grown tenfold and is now the
second largest monthly magazine on the newsstand, with over 11.6
million readers. Headquartered in New York, Food Network has a growing
international presence with programming in more than 150 countries,
including 24-hour networks in the United
Kingdom, Asia, and the
Europe, Middle East and Africa (EMEA) region. Scripps Networks
Interactive (NYSE: SNI), which also owns and operates Cooking
Channel (www.cookingchanneltv.com), HGTV (www.hgtv.com), DIY
Network (www.diynetwork.com), Travel Channel
(www.travelchannel.com) and Great American Country (www.gactv.com),
is the manager and general partner.
